Fire Suppression System

A fire suppression system is designed to control and extinguish fires in an enclosed area. These systems are crucial for protecting property, valuable assets, and, most importantly, lives. Fire suppression systems come in various types, including water-based, gas-based, and foam-based systems, each suited to different fire hazards and environments.

FM 200 System Specification

FM 200 is a clean agent fire suppression system, widely recognized for its effectiveness in protecting high-value assets and critical infrastructure. Here are some key specifications of FM 200 systems:

  • Agent: FM 200 (HFC-227ea)
  • Chemical Name: Heptafluoropropane
  • Agent Density: 1.55 kg/m³ (at 25°C)
  • Agent Pressure: 25 bar (360 psi) at 21°C
  • Discharge Time: Typically 10 seconds
  • Nozzle Type: Various types, including directional and aspirating
  • Storage: Pressurized cylinders or tanks

FM 200 Fire Suppression System Components

FM 200 fire suppression systems consist of several key components:

1. FM 200 Agent Storage

FM 200 is stored in high-pressure cylinders or tanks. These containers are designed to withstand the pressure and temperature conditions required for FM 200 to function effectively.

2. Discharge Nozzles

Discharge nozzles are strategically placed throughout the protected area. They release FM 200 when a fire is detected.

3. Detection and Control Panel

A detection and control panel monitors the protected area for signs of fire. When a fire is detected, the panel triggers the release of FM 200 and may also activate alarms and notifications.

4. Piping

Piping connects the agent storage to the discharge nozzles, ensuring even distribution of FM 200 throughout the protected area.

FM 200 Advantages

FM 200 is chosen for fire suppression due to several distinct advantages:

1. Rapid Suppression

FM 200 suppresses fires quickly, reducing the risk of extensive damage and minimizing downtime.

2. Clean Agent

FM 200 leaves no residue, making it ideal for protecting sensitive electronic equipment, data centers, and valuable assets.

3. Safe for Occupants

FM 200 is safe for humans at specified concentrations, allowing time for evacuation in the event of a fire.

4. Environmentally Friendly

FM 200 has a low environmental impact and does not contribute to ozone depletion.

5. Space-Efficient

The storage cylinders for FM 200 are relatively compact, saving valuable space in protected areas.

6. Suitable for Various Applications

FM 200 is versatile and can be used in a wide range of applications, including commercial spaces, industrial facilities, and cultural institutions.

FM 200 System Full Form

FM 200 stands for “FireMaster 200.”

What Is the Chemical Name for FM 200 Gas?

The chemical name for FM 200 gas is “Heptafluoropropane.” It is an environmentally friendly, halocarbon-based clean agent fire suppressant.

Is FM 200 Gas Dangerous?

FM 200 gas is generally considered safe for human exposure within specified concentrations. However, exposure to elevated concentrations of FM 200 can cause respiratory irritation, so it is essential to evacuate the protected area if the system is activated. Proper training and safety measures should be in place when working with FM 200 systems.

What Is the Difference Between FM 200 and Novec 1230?

FM 200 and Novec 1230 are both clean agent fire suppressants, but they have some differences:

  • Chemical Composition: FM 200 is Heptafluoropropane (HFC-227ea), while Novec 1230 is a fluorinated ketone (FK-5-1-12).
  • Environmental Impact: Novec 1230 has a lower global warming potential than FM 200, making it a more environmentally friendly option.
  • Discharge Time: FM 200 typically has a shorter discharge time compared to Novec 1230.
  • Use Cases: Both agents are suitable for a wide range of applications, but the choice between them depends on specific requirements and environmental considerations.
